Cbre Investment Management Listed Real Assets LLC raised its stake in Cheniere Energy, Inc. (NYSE:LNG – Free Report) by 39.0% during the fourth quarter, Holdings Channel reports. The fund owned 761,179 shares of the energy company’s stock after buying an additional 213,634 shares during the period. Cheniere Energy makes up approximately 2.2% of Cbre Investment Management Listed Real Assets LLC’s portfolio, making the stock its 12th largest position. Cbre Investment Management Listed Real Assets LLC’s holdings in Cheniere Energy were worth $147,966,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Insiders Place Their Bets
In other Cheniere Energy news, EVP Sean N. Markowitz sold 22,246 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ction dated Thursday, March 26th. The stock was sold at an average price of $290.98, for a total transaction of $6,473,141.08. Following the sale, the executive vice president owned 64,000 shares in the company, valued at $18,622,720. This trade represents a 25.79%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is available at this hyperlink. Also, CFO Zach Davis sold 29,000 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ction dated Monday, March 30th. The shares were sold at an average price of $300.00, for a total value of $8,700,000.00. Following the sale, the chief financial officer owned 87,146 shares in the company, valued at $26,143,800. The trade was a 24.97% decrease in their position. Additional details regarding this sale are available in the official SEC disclosure. Insiders own 0.55% of the company’s stock.
Cheniere Energy Stock Performance
Cheniere Energy (NYSE:LNG –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Wednesday, May 6th. The energy company reported ($16.65)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$4.25 by ($20.90). Cheniere Energy had a return on equity of 38.95% and a net margin of 7.23%.The firm had revenue of $5.87 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$5.69 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$1.57 earnings per share. The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 7.8% compared to the same quarter last year. Analysts predict that Cheniere Energy, Inc. will post 15.2 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
Cheniere Energy announced that its board has authorized a share buyback plan on Thursday, February 26th that permits the company to buyback $10.00 billion in outstanding shares. This buyback authorization permits the energy company to reacquire up to 21.1%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back plans are typically a sign that the company’s leadership believes its stock is undervalued.
Cheniere Energy Dividend Announcement
The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, May 19th. Stockholders of record on Monday, May 11th were issued a dividend of $0.555 per share. This represents a $2.22 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.0%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Monday, May 11th. Cheniere Energy’s payout ratio is currently 36.51%.

Cheniere Energy Company Profile
Cheniere Energy, Inc is a U.S.-based energy company that develops, owns and operates liquefied natural gas (LNG) infrastructure and markets LNG to global customers. The company’s core activities include natural gas liquefaction, long‑term and short‑term LNG sales and marketing, and the associated midstream services required to move gas from production basins to international markets. Cheniere focuses on converting domestic natural gas into LNG for export, providing a bridge between North American supply and overseas demand.
